Top Marketplace APIs and Ways to Connect With Them

Top Marketplace APIs and Ways to Connect With Them

Posted in

An Application Programming Interface (API) is an intermediary between two software or applications that allow them to transfer various types of data. The primary purpose of an API is to enable the two applications to communicate with each other in a standard way.

For example, when you use a web-based application on your smartphone, the information you enter is sent to a server. This server retrieves the data, interprets it, performs the desired action, and sends it back to your device. This data is then analyzed and presented by the application you are using. All of this happens through an API.

Marketplace APIs allow eCommerce software developers to connect their software with marketplaces like Amazon, eBay, Etsy, Walmart, and others. By doing so, applications can programmatically retrieve data related to orders, categories, customers, and products. Such data allows the eCommerce software to perform its core functionality and help e-retailers streamline their eCommerce operations.

The top 8 most popular marketplace APIs are:

  1. eBay API
  2. Amazon API
  3. Walmart API
  4. MercadoLibre API
  5. Etsy API
  6. Flipkart API
  7. Aliexpress API
  8. Shopee API

Let’s read about these APIs in detail.

8 Top Marketplace APIs

1. eBay API

eBay is one of the top online marketplaces in the world. It has over 175 million active monthly users.

eBay API allows you to access a plethora of features in addition to search, buy, sell, and other eCommerce activities. Multiple programs can be created and managed by developers within a single interface. They can access the Sell APIs of eBay to manage an eBay online store end-to-end.

2. Amazon API

Amazon is currently the world’s biggest online retail store. Amazon API enables third-party developers to retrieve information related to lists, orders, payments, and more from the platform. This makes it a preferred choice for eCommerce businesses and software vendors who wish to connect their software with Amazon.

Amazon has over 310 million active monthly users, out of which 90 million are paying Amazon Prime subscribers. You can use Amazon API for free for up to one million API calls. The API is available in countries like India, the USA, China, Japan, Australia, Germany, Italy, and Spain.

3. Walmart API

Walmart has approximately 19,000 active stores in around 27 countries, including the USA, Canada, China, and India, and is an emerging eCommerce giant.

Walmart API is quite simple when compared to other marketplace APIs. It helps eCommerce software developers connect their software to Walmart and manage orders, inventory, prices, and reports more easily.

The Item API and Transaction API are two subgroups of Walmart’s API that help developers connect the system to external software.

4. MercadoLibre API

MercadoLibre is regarded as the largest eCommerce platform in Latin America, with over 200,000 commercial customers and a retailer-buyer chain across 16 countries like Venezuela, Peru, Mexico, Colombia, Brazil, and Argentina.

The feature that makes MercadoLibre API different from others is that it is easy to monetize. Since MercadoLibre is an information technology company and provides an open platform for creating applications for developers, it helps improve the experience for sellers and buyers with its API.

5. Flipkart API

Flipkart is one of India’s leading eCommerce marketplaces. Flipkart features over 80 million products in more than 80 different categories. However, as of now, the service is only available in India.

Flipkart API enables access and exchange of data with the seller’s application with the help of programs. It also easily automates all the processes from orders to shipping.

6. Etsy API

Etsy is yet another popular eCommerce marketplace. It powers over 90,000 websites selling handmade products and accessories, including clothing, bags, home furniture, and decor. It is available in countries like the USA, UK, Australia, France, and Canada.

Etsy API follows a RESTful interface and uses the following four methods to interact with a resource: GET (reading a resource), POST (creating a resource), PUT (updating a resource), and DELETE (deleting a resource).

Etsy API allows the developers to work with public profiles, tags, favorites, shops, listings, and more data on Etsy.

7. AliExpress API

AliExpress is a highly popular marketplace based in China. It is alavilabe in more than 190 countries.

AliExpress API helps in enabling the automation of various eCommerce processes such as product information, presenting it on the platform, and managing the order cycle. It is relatively easy for developers to get authorized access to the data on the marketplace.

8. Shopee API

Shopee provides an easy, secure, and fast experience for its customers. It is available in countries like Indonesia, Malaysia, Taiwan, Thailand, Singapore, Vietnam, and the Philippines. There are more than 11,000 sellers across multiple markets on this marketplace.

Shopee Open API offers eCommerce software vendors a wide range of features, including managing orders, products, and online store accounts.

How to Integrate With Marketplace APIs

Integration with marketplace APIs establishes a connection between eCommerce software or app and online marketplaces. This helps the software access all the information related to the marketplaces’ inventory, products, categories, prices, shipping details, etc.

Developing the integration is a daunting and complex task, and there are two ways to approach it:

  • In-house integration development: In-house marketplace integration development can be done by hiring a specific development team to build the connection. With this approach, you must train the developers on the nuances of the different marketplaces and clients’ requirements. This requires upfront resources as well as ongoing maintenance to upkeep integrations post-development.
  • Third-party integration solution: eCommerce software vendors can partner with third-party solutions to integrate their systems with various marketplaces easily and fast. There is no need to hire separate professionals to develop multiple integrations. This is a much more cost and time-effective option.


The deciding factor in the possible options to develop the integration with marketplace APIs is how you want your software or application to function. eCommerce software providers can either go with in-house integration for some security reasons or pick third-party services to save their money and time!